what is the equation of a line that has a slope of -5 and passes through the (0,2)?
*y=-5x
*y=-5x+2
*y= 2x-5

General equation of line is 
y = mx + c
m = -5
x = 0 and y = 2      so  c = 2

therefore the equation is
y = -5x + 2
